mirror of
https://github.com/postgres/postgres.git
synced 2025-05-29 16:21:20 +03:00
Remove leftover mentions of XLOG_HEAP2_FREEZE_PAGE records
f83d709760d merged the separate XLOG_HEAP2_FREEZE_PAGE records into a new combined prune, freeze, and vacuum record with opcode XLOG_HEAP2_PRUNE_VACUUM_SCAN. Remove the last few references to XLOG_HEAP2_FREEZE_PAGE records which were accidentally left behind. Reported-by: Tomas Vondra Reviewed-by: Robert Haas Discussion: https://postgr.es/m/CA%2BTgmoY1tYff-1CEn8kYt5FsOrynTbtr%3DUZw%3D7mTC1Hv1HpeBQ%40mail.gmail.com
This commit is contained in:
parent
1a0da347a7
commit
b7493e1ab3
@ -1906,7 +1906,7 @@ heap_log_freeze_eq(xlhp_freeze_plan *plan, HeapTupleFreeze *frz)
|
||||
}
|
||||
|
||||
/*
|
||||
* Comparator used to deduplicate XLOG_HEAP2_FREEZE_PAGE freeze plans
|
||||
* Comparator used to deduplicate the freeze plans used in WAL records.
|
||||
*/
|
||||
static int
|
||||
heap_log_freeze_cmp(const void *arg1, const void *arg2)
|
||||
@ -1966,7 +1966,7 @@ heap_log_freeze_new_plan(xlhp_freeze_plan *plan, HeapTupleFreeze *frz)
|
||||
|
||||
/*
|
||||
* Deduplicate tuple-based freeze plans so that each distinct set of
|
||||
* processing steps is only stored once in XLOG_HEAP2_FREEZE_PAGE records.
|
||||
* processing steps is only stored once in the WAL record.
|
||||
* Called during original execution of freezing (for logged relations).
|
||||
*
|
||||
* Return value is number of plans set in *plans_out for caller. Also writes
|
||||
|
Loading…
x
Reference in New Issue
Block a user